"""Tests for modules.commands.cmd_command."""
import pytest
from modules.commands.cmd_command import CmdCommand
from tests.conftest import mock_message
class TestCmdCommand:
"""Tests for CmdCommand."""
def test_can_execute_when_enabled(self, command_mock_bot):
command_mock_bot.config.add_section("Cmd_Command")
command_mock_bot.config.set("Cmd_Command", "enabled", "true")
command_mock_bot.command_manager.commands = {"ping": object(), "help": object()}
cmd = CmdCommand(command_mock_bot)
msg = mock_message(content="cmd", is_dm=True)
assert cmd.can_execute(msg) is True
def test_can_execute_when_disabled(self, command_mock_bot):
command_mock_bot.config.add_section("Cmd_Command")
command_mock_bot.config.set("Cmd_Command", "enabled", "false")
cmd = CmdCommand(command_mock_bot)
msg = mock_message(content="cmd", is_dm=True)
assert cmd.can_execute(msg) is False
@pytest.mark.asyncio
async def test_execute_returns_command_list(self, command_mock_bot):
command_mock_bot.config.add_section("Cmd_Command")
command_mock_bot.config.set("Cmd_Command", "enabled", "true")
command_mock_bot.command_manager.keywords = {} # No custom cmd keyword -> use dynamic list
mock_ping = type("MockCmd", (), {"keywords": ["ping"]})()
mock_help = type("MockCmd", (), {"keywords": ["help"]})()
command_mock_bot.command_manager.commands = {"ping": mock_ping, "help": mock_help}
cmd = CmdCommand(command_mock_bot)
msg = mock_message(content="cmd", is_dm=True)
result = await cmd.execute(msg)
assert result is True
call_args = command_mock_bot.command_manager.send_response.call_args
assert call_args is not None
response = call_args[0][1]
assert "ping" in response or "help" in response or "cmd" in response
@pytest.mark.asyncio
async def test_execute_returns_reference_url_when_configured(self, command_mock_bot):
command_mock_bot.config.add_section("Cmd_Command")
command_mock_bot.config.set("Cmd_Command", "enabled", "true")
command_mock_bot.config.set("Cmd_Command", "cmd_reference_url", "https://example.com/commands")
command_mock_bot.command_manager.keywords = {}
command_mock_bot.command_manager.commands = {"ping": type("MockCmd", (), {"keywords": ["ping"]})()}
cmd = CmdCommand(command_mock_bot)
msg = mock_message(content="cmd", is_dm=True)
result = await cmd.execute(msg)
assert result is True
call_args = command_mock_bot.command_manager.send_response.call_args
assert call_args is not None
assert call_args[0][1] == "Full command reference: https://example.com/commands"
@pytest.mark.asyncio
async def test_execute_reference_url_takes_precedence_over_custom_keyword(self, command_mock_bot):
command_mock_bot.config.add_section("Cmd_Command")
command_mock_bot.config.set("Cmd_Command", "enabled", "true")
command_mock_bot.config.set("Cmd_Command", "cmd_reference_url", "https://example.com/commands")
command_mock_bot.command_manager.keywords = {"cmd": "Custom cmd output"}
command_mock_bot.command_manager.commands = {"ping": type("MockCmd", (), {"keywords": ["ping"]})()}
cmd = CmdCommand(command_mock_bot)
msg = mock_message(content="cmd", is_dm=True)
result = await cmd.execute(msg)
assert result is True
call_args = command_mock_bot.command_manager.send_response.call_args
assert call_args is not None
assert call_args[0][1] == "Full command reference: https://example.com/commands"
def test_get_commands_list_truncation(self, command_mock_bot):
"""Test that _get_commands_list truncates long lists with '(N more)' suffix."""
import re
command_mock_bot.config.add_section("Cmd_Command")
command_mock_bot.config.set("Cmd_Command", "enabled", "true")
command_mock_bot.command_manager.keywords = {}
# Create 25 mock commands with long names to force truncation
commands = {}
for i in range(25):
name = f"longcommandname{i:02d}"
mock_cmd = type("MockCmd", (), {"keywords": [name]})()
commands[name] = mock_cmd
command_mock_bot.command_manager.commands = commands
cmd = CmdCommand(command_mock_bot)
# "Available commands: " = 20 chars; "longcommandnameNN" = 17 chars; ", " = 2 chars
# 3 commands fit in 75 chars; suffix " (22 more)" = 11 chars; total = 86
# max_length=90 allows 3 commands + suffix, but not a 4th command
result = cmd._get_commands_list(max_length=90)
# Should contain truncation indicator
assert "more)" in result
# Should start with prefix
assert result.startswith("Available commands: ")
# Should NOT contain doubled numbers like "(5 5 more)"
assert not re.search(r'\(\d+ \d+ more\)', result)
def test_get_commands_list_omits_disabled_commands(self, command_mock_bot):
"""Disabled plugins (e.g. sports) must not appear in the cmd list."""
command_mock_bot.config.add_section("Cmd_Command")
command_mock_bot.config.set("Cmd_Command", "enabled", "true")
command_mock_bot.command_manager.keywords = {}
enabled = type("MockCmd", (), {
"keywords": ["ping"],
"is_enabled": lambda self: True,
})()
disabled = type("MockCmd", (), {
"keywords": ["sports", "score", "scores"],
"is_enabled": lambda self: False,
})()
command_mock_bot.command_manager.commands = {
"ping": enabled,
"sports": disabled,
}
cmd = CmdCommand(command_mock_bot)
result = cmd._get_commands_list()
assert "ping" in result
assert "sports" not in result
assert "score" not in result
assert "scores" not in result
